UPI Payment Integration: Secure, Fast, Simple

UPI payment integration has become one of the fastest ways for Indian businesses to accept instant payments. In this article I’ll walk you through why UPI matters, what a robust integration looks like, and practical steps to implement and operate it reliably — drawn from real implementation experience and current industry practices.

Why UPI payment integration is a strategic priority

Unified Payments Interface (UPI) transformed digital payments in India by combining immediate settlement, low fees, and a familiar UX for millions of customers. For merchants — from marketplaces and gaming platforms to small retail and SaaS — adopting UPI payment integration can improve conversion, reduce payment friction, and simplify reconciliation.

Beyond speed and cost, UPI enables features such as QR payments, intent-based deep links, collect requests, and mandate-based recurring flows. These capabilities let product teams design checkout experiences that feel native and reduce cart abandonment.

My real-world experience

When I led payments for a mid-size marketplace, we migrated from legacy gateway-only flows to a hybrid model with UPI payment integration. Conversion at checkout improved noticeably — especially for mobile users — and settlement timelines were shorter for instant bank transfers. The migration wasn’t without challenges: we had to redesign UX for UPI deep links, rework reconciliation for VPA-based settlements, and add robust retry logic to handle idempotent notifications. Those lessons shape the practical guidance below.

Architecture overview: key components

Integration patterns and when to use them

There are multiple UPI integration patterns; choose based on UX needs and technical constraints:

Step-by-step integration checklist

  1. Choose a PSP or bank partner: Evaluate providers by settlement time, fee structure, API maturity, documentation, and support for features like mandates and on-us settlements.
  2. Register and get credentials: Onboard with the PSP/bank, obtain API keys, and complete KYC and merchant verification as required by NPCI/RBI guidelines.
  3. Design the UX: Decide whether you’ll use deep-link, QR, or SDK flows. Provide clear success/failure states and allow manual refresh of payment status.
  4. Implement backend orchestration: Create endpoints for initiating payments, receiving webhooks, and reconciling settlements. Ensure idempotency on webhook processing.
  5. Secure your integration: Use TLS for all traffic, signature verification for webhooks, token-based auth for APIs, and limit IP access where possible.
  6. Build retries and compensation: Implement retries for transient failures and compensation flows for partial failures (refunds, order cancellations).
  7. Test end-to-end: Use PSP sandbox environments, simulate failed, pending, and delayed settlements, and validate reconciliation against test settlement files.
  8. Go-live and monitor: Stage a phased rollout, monitor payment success rates, latency, and dispute metrics, and be ready to rollback UX changes rapidly if needed.

Security, compliance, and trust

Security is paramount in any UPI payment integration. Best practices include:

UPI transactions themselves are strongly authenticated by customer PINs and app-level security, but merchant platforms must still secure their endpoints and processes that handle notifications and settlements.

Testing scenarios and QA

Ensure your QA covers:

Reconciliation and settlement

Reconciling UPI transactions differs from card flows. Key points:

Optimizing UX for conversion

Small UX adjustments can significantly lift conversion for UPI payment integration:

Choosing a provider: what to evaluate

When selecting a PSP or payments partner for UPI payment integration, consider:

Costs, settlements, and fees

UPI typically has lower fees than card networks, but actual costs depend on PSP pricing models and value-added services. Consider both direct fees and indirect costs like developer time, support, and potential chargeback handling. Always model expected transaction volumes and average ticket size to choose the most cost-effective partner.

Scaling and operational best practices

As volumes grow, focus on observability and automation:

Common pitfalls and how to avoid them

Final checklist before launch

If you want to review a live implementation or examine a reference platform, visit keywords for examples of product flows and player-facing experiences that integrate UPI in customer journeys.

Conclusion

UPI payment integration is a high-impact capability for businesses operating in India. It reduces checkout friction, lowers costs, and supports modern payment patterns like QR and deep-link intent. The keys to a successful integration are choosing the right PSP, building secure and idempotent backends, optimizing UX for mobile users, and automating reconciliation and monitoring. With careful design and robust operations, UPI can become a dependable backbone of your payments stack.

Ready to plan your integration? Start with a pilot: select a small user segment, instrument detailed metrics for payment success and latency, and iterate quickly based on live data. When in doubt, lean on provider sandboxes and incremental rollouts to de-risk the journey.

For product teams looking for examples and inspiration, explore platform journeys at keywords.


Teen Patti Master — Play, Win, Conquer

🎮 Endless Thrills Every Round

Each match brings a fresh challenge with unique players and strategies. No two games are ever alike in Teen Patti Master.

🏆 Rise to the Top

Compete globally and secure your place among the best. Show your skills and dominate the Teen Patti leaderboard.

💰 Big Wins, Real Rewards

It’s more than just chips — every smart move brings you closer to real cash prizes in Teen Patti Master.

⚡️ Fast & Seamless Action

Instant matchmaking and smooth gameplay keep you in the excitement without any delays.

Latest Blog

FAQs

(Q.1) What is Teen Patti Master?

Teen Patti Master is an online card game based on the classic Indian Teen Patti. It allows players to bet, bluff, and compete against others to win real cash rewards. With multiple game variations and exciting features, it's one of the most popular online Teen Patti platforms.

(Q.2) How do I download Teen Patti Master?

Downloading Teen Patti Master is easy! Simply visit the official website, click on the download link, and install the APK on your device. For Android users, enable "Unknown Sources" in your settings before installing. iOS users can download it from the App Store.

(Q.3) Is Teen Patti Master free to play?

Yes, Teen Patti Master is free to download and play. You can enjoy various games without spending money. However, if you want to play cash games and win real money, you can deposit funds into your account.

(Q.4) Can I play Teen Patti Master with my friends?

Absolutely! Teen Patti Master lets you invite friends and play private games together. You can also join public tables to compete with players from around the world.

(Q.5) What is Teen Patti Speed?

Teen Patti Speed is a fast-paced version of the classic game where betting rounds are quicker, and players need to make decisions faster. It's perfect for those who love a thrill and want to play more rounds in less time.

(Q.6) How is Rummy Master different from Teen Patti Master?

While both games are card-based, Rummy Master requires players to create sets and sequences to win, while Teen Patti is more about bluffing and betting on the best three-card hand. Rummy involves more strategy, while Teen Patti is a mix of skill and luck.

(Q.7) Is Rummy Master available for all devices?

Yes, Rummy Master is available on both Android and iOS devices. You can download the app from the official website or the App Store, depending on your device.

(Q.8) How do I start playing Slots Meta?

To start playing Slots Meta, simply open the Teen Patti Master app, go to the Slots section, and choose a slot game. Spin the reels, match symbols, and win prizes! No special skills are required—just spin and enjoy.

(Q.9) Are there any strategies for winning in Slots Meta?

Slots Meta is based on luck, but you can increase your chances of winning by playing games with higher payout rates, managing your bankroll wisely, and taking advantage of bonuses and free spins.

(Q.10) Are There Any Age Restrictions for Playing Teen Patti Master?

Yes, players must be at least 18 years old to play Teen Patti Master. This ensures responsible gaming and compliance with online gaming regulations.

Teen Patti Master - Download Now & Win ₹2000 Bonus!